![]() Once at the Zoo the entertainment started already, before entering the park. Tiny squirrels darted through the trees and bushes and I mean tiny. Would you believe 8 inches from nose to a short stubby tail? It was almost impossible to catch one sitting still long enough to take a picture.
You could call them "hummingsquirrels" only they did not hoover in the air like those little birds. Also there were several bronze animal sculptures outside. I liked the elephants, so as a true tourist I had to take a picture with them.
My Singapore Airline Boardingpass gave me a reduction on the entry as well as a free pass on the tram that traversed the Zoo, thus saving me time and energy.
